The DualShock 4 CUH-ZCT2 was announced in 2016 to replace the CUH-ZCT1 controller released in 2013. This controller is similar to the previous model.

Light bar stays on?

I have a ps4 days of play edition with the matching remote, I checked the model number and based on the fact it has the two light bars I know it’s a newer model remote (I also found out with a fix I tried), I was charging it on a portable charger, which I’d done before with my gen 1 remote, and after a few days of doing that I noticed the remote would tweak. First it started with the ps4 constantly showing it charging even when it wasn’t, then when I unplug it it’ll stay connected normally but if I turn the remote off it thinks that it’s still charging as the orange light on the light bars turns on. If I try to reconnect the controller to the ps4 without a cable the white light will blink once or twice and go back to orange and after repeated tries the light will freeze white. When I plug it in the light goes away and turns orange again and if I turn on the remote it turns on normally and pairs and works fine. At first I thought it could be a battery issue, I haven’t had it very long (6 months max) but I thought maybe the portable fried the battery so I bought two replacements and replacing the battery only fixed the problem that it didn’t have any charge and wasn’t accepting it anymore. I’ve tried pressing the reset button on the back, unpairing and repairing it, I’ve tried everything and nothing works. Help?

Hi! I don’t think this is a battery issue. I think it’s the LED/Charging Port OR the cable which isn’t working as it should. Everything works fine, right? check the board and the cable. How do you charge it normally? Just with the USB cable?

Guide for replacing the LED/Charging port: DualShock 4 CHU-ZCT2U Charging Port Replacement
